## Configuration

Tintcheck, our color-contrast audit bot, runs nightly against every Pondermill frontend. Before the weekly sync, make sure your env file sets TINTCHECK_WCAG_LEVEL=AA and TINTCHECK_FAIL_THRESHOLD=3 so the report doesn't flood with minor hits. You can scope pages with TINTCHECK_INCLUDE_GLOBS if your squad only owns part of the app. Results land in the shared Hueboard dashboard, so everyone sees the same numbers Monday morning. Hueboard uploads are authenticated, and the upload credential goes in the env file on the next line.

env line for fajop-taguf: VAULT_KEY20=82a8caa7b14c704c3638

Q3 Planning Note — Sales Leads

Quick heads-up before Friday's call: the hiring freeze in the Brightvale Instruments division is confirmed through end of quarter. No backfills, no new reqs, full stop. Marla's team will cover the Kestrel accounts in the meantime, so route anything urgent through her. Comp plans aren't affected, and the freeze doesn't touch field sales — just Brightvale ops and support. We'll revisit in Q4 planning once the numbers settle. The context behind this decision is summarized in the confidential note below.

board note of yagug-taweg: Only 34 of the 546 pilot accounts renewed Norael, so a churn review is set for April 24. Zorvanox Freight is in early talks to buy Oliwynox Works for about $200.7 million.

## Reminder Job Runbook

The Larkfield Clinic reminder job runs every 15 minutes. It pulls tomorrow's appointments, dedupes against the sent-log table, and enqueues SMS and email notices. Failures retry three times with backoff; after that, rows land in the dead-letter table for manual review. Do not rerun the job manually without first clearing stale locks, or patients may receive duplicates. When reviewing changes, verify behavior against the current production settings, reproduced here for reference.

settings of tagug-fajof:
[zorwyn]
host = zorwyn.nelvrosys.corp
user = zorwyn_svc
database = zorwyn_prod